Daniel, Very nice work. I do encourage you to take some classes. You don't know what you don't know and you will not figure it all out by trial and error. But with that said, nothing replaces a good artistic eye. You have that going for you. I think classes will help you know how to bend the rules to your specific vision. Help you understand the tool that the camera is better and more information about how lighting, composure and that sort of thing effects the impact of the image. Most of all the human mind is set to see things in certain ways. It likes certain things and is drawn to them. It really helps to understand those sort of things. It will only help you improve on already good work. This alone is a difficult thing to do.
